Killing Floor 3 Launches on July 24th

Originally slated for March, Tripwire's co-op action/horror shooter faced a delay following mixed feedback to its closed beta.

After a sudden delay following feedback to its closed test, Tripwire Interactive has announced that Killing Floor 3 will launch on July 24th for Xbox Series X/S, PS5, and PC.

In a press release, creative director Bryan Wynia said, “We’ve dedicated the additional development time to responding to the community’s feedback, ensuring the next chapter in the much-loved cult action/horror franchise lives up to our shared vision.

“The support from our fans has been incredible, and with the new July 24 release date in sight, we’re thrilled to bring that vision to players not just at launch but through the continued support of new features and content that is a hallmark of our studio.”

Set in 2091, Killing Floor 3 sees players joining Nightfall and mounting resistance against Horzine and its army of Zeds. Entering a mission with up to five others, you complete objectives and survive against waves of Zeds (including powerful bosses). There are six playable characters, each with unique abilities/skill trees and numerous weapon types, from assault rifles to flamethrowers.

You can craft attachments to modify and improve your arsenal with materials from slain Zeds. Additional difficulties are also available for those seeking a tougher challenge.

As for improvements made after feedback, Zeds have new attacks, like the Bloat blocking frontal headshots and retaliating with melee strikes. Shooting heads may also not be the best solution since they can wander around manically. Stay tuned for more details and updates on improvements.
